Understanding the Winna Platform and Its Core Functionality
Winna positions itself as a user-friendly mobile application that rewards users for completing surveys, trying new products, and participating in various promotional offers. The primary method of earning on Winna revolves around taking surveys, a common feature in many similar reward programs. The length and payout for these surveys can vary considerably, with some offering only a few cents while others provide a more substantial reward. Beyond surveys, Winna occasionally presents opportunities to test new apps or services, providing a different avenue for earning points. The application's interface is designed to be visually appealing and intuitive, aiming to make the user experience as seamless as possible. New users are often greeted with a welcome bonus and a series of initial surveys to familiarize themselves with the platform and quickly accumulate some early rewards.
Navigating the User Interface and Account Settings
The Winna app is available for both Android and iOS devices, and the download and installation process is straightforward. Upon launching the app, users are prompted to create an account, typically requiring an email address and a secure password. Once logged in, the main dashboard provides a clear overview of available surveys, ongoing offers, and the user’s current point balance. Account settings allow users to manage their profile information, update their preferences, and configure notification settings. A crucial aspect of the settings is the demographic information section; providing accurate and complete demographic data increases the likelihood of receiving relevant survey invitations. Users can also link their PayPal account to facilitate easy and convenient withdrawals once they have accumulated enough points.
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Survey Availability | Varies depending on user demographics and current campaigns. |
| Payout Methods | Primarily PayPal transfers. |
| Minimum Payout Threshold | $5.00 |
| User Interface | Generally user-friendly and intuitive. |
This table highlights some core aspects of the Winna platform. The minimum payout threshold is a significant factor, as it dictates how long users must spend on the platform before being able to redeem their earnings. The survey availability is also a critical determinant of user satisfaction; if users consistently receive too few survey invitations, the platform's value diminishes.
Earning Potential and Redemption Options on Winna
The earning potential on Winna, like with most survey-based platforms, is relatively modest. Users should not expect to earn a substantial income from using the app; rather, it should be viewed as a way to earn a small amount of supplemental income or gift cards during downtime. The amount earned per survey typically ranges from $0.10 to $2.00, depending on the length and complexity of the survey. Offers for testing apps or products can sometimes yield a higher payout, but these opportunities are less frequent. Successful participation and consistently responding to surveys within the platform are crucial to maximizing earnings. Furthermore, the time commitment required to reach the minimum payout threshold of $5.00 can be significant. The actual time required will vary depending on the user’s demographics and the availability of suitable surveys.
Strategies for Maximizing Earnings within the Platform
There are several strategies users can employ to increase their earning potential on Winna. First, completing your profile thoroughly and accurately is vital. The more information you provide, the more relevant surveys you are likely to receive. Secondly, checking the app frequently for new survey invitations is essential. Surveys often have a limited number of respondents, and popular surveys can fill up quickly. Thirdly, being honest and consistent in your responses is important. Providing inconsistent or contradictory answers can lead to disqualification from future surveys. Finally, utilizing referral links, if available, can provide a small bonus for inviting friends to join the platform, potentially creating a mutually beneficial arrangement.

Evaluating Winna’s Legitimacy and User Reviews
Assessing the legitimacy of any online rewards platform is paramount, and Winna is no exception. The platform generally appears to be legitimate, with many users reporting successful payouts via PayPal. However, it's important to acknowledge that some users have reported challenges with account verification or delays in receiving their earnings. These issues, while not necessarily indicative of a scam, suggest potential areas for improvement in Winna’s customer support and payout processing. A search across online forums and review websites reveals a mixed bag of user experiences. While many users praise the app’s ease of use and the occasional earning opportunities, others express frustration with the low payout rates and the frequent disqualification from surveys. It's essential to approach these reviews with a critical eye, recognizing that individuals’ experiences can vary significantly.
Addressing Common User Concerns and Complaints
One of the most frequently cited complaints regarding Winna is the high rate of survey disqualifications. Users often invest several minutes answering initial screening questions, only to be informed that they do not qualify for the survey. This can be frustrating, as it represents wasted time and effort. Another common concern is the length of time it takes to accumulate enough points to reach the minimum payout threshold. The relatively low payout rates mean that users must complete a significant number of surveys to earn a meaningful amount of money. Finally, some users have reported difficulties contacting Winna’s customer support to resolve account issues or address payout problems. A responsive and helpful customer support team is crucial for maintaining user trust and satisfaction.

Comparing Winna to Other Popular Survey Platforms
The market for online survey platforms is highly competitive, with numerous options available to users. Some of the most popular alternatives to Winna include Swagbucks, Survey Junkie, and MyPoints. Each of these platforms has its own unique strengths and weaknesses. Swagbucks, for example, offers a wider range of earning opportunities than Winna, including cashback rewards for online shopping and points for watching videos. Survey Junkie, on the other hand, is generally regarded as having a higher payout rate for surveys. MyPoints offers a similar variety of earning options to Swagbucks, but also provides a welcome bonus for new users. When considering these alternatives, it is important to compare payout rates, survey availability, minimum payout thresholds, and customer support responsiveness.
Winna differentiates itself with a streamlined, mobile-first focus. Its interface is arguably smoother than some of the more established competitors, and its emphasis on simplicity may appeal to users seeking a straightforward rewards experience. However, this simplicity comes at the cost of fewer earning options and potentially lower overall earnings compared to more comprehensive platforms. Ultimately, the best platform for a given user will depend on their individual preferences and priorities. A diversified approach, utilizing multiple platforms simultaneously, is often recommended to maximize earning potential.
